Read our Privacy notice Ousted former Bangladeshi Prime Minister Sheikh Hasina said Wednesday that she plans to return to her country from exile in India in December despite facing a death sentence in Bangladesh over a bloody crackdown on protesters in 2024. Hasina fled to India in 2024 after student-led protests forced her from power, and she has remained in exile there ever since.
